#ff1150 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ff1150 is composed of 100% red, 6.7%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 93.3% magenta, 68.6%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 344.1 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 53.3%. #ff1150 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ff22a0 with #ff0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0066.

#ff1150 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#ff1150 has RGB values of R:255, G:17,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.93, Y:0.69, K:0. Its decimal value is 16716112.

Shades and Tints of #ff1150
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110004 is the darkest color, while #fffcf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#ff1150
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#917f84 is the less saturated color, while #ff1150 is the most saturated one.
